/* CSS Document */

/* IMOVEL LISTAR  */
#lista_imoveis { width: 760px; height: 152px; position: relative; background-image:url(/imagens/imagensct/list_bgitenscompleto760.png); margin-bottom: 40px; overflow:hidden; }
#lista_imoveis:hover {box-shadow: 0px 0px 10px rgb(195, 195, 195);margin:0px 0px 40px 0px;}

#lista_imoveis img,h1,h2,h3, span { margin:0px;padding:0px; border:0px; }
#li_foto_imovel { z-index: 5; width: 149px; height: 114px; position: absolute; top: 19px; left: 0px;  }
/* #li_foto_imovel:hover img { opacity:0.9;  } */ 

#li_foto_tarja { z-index: 6; width: 149px; padding: 5px 0px 5px 0px;  position: absolute; top: 60px; left: 0px; text-align:center; background-color: rgba(255, 0, 0, 0.4); font-family:Arial; color:#FFF; font-size:12px; font-weight:bold;   }
#li_foto_emp { z-index: 6; position: absolute; top: 12px; left: 10px; }

#li_maisdetalhes { z-index: 5; width: 118px;  height: 62px; position: absolute; top: 0px; right: 0px; }
#li_maisdetalhes img { padding: 0px 0px 0px 0px; display:block;  }
#li_maisdetalhes:hover { background-color:#333; }

#li_titulo { z-index: 5; position: absolute; top: 14px; left: 160px; width: 479px; text-align:left; }
#li_titulo h2 { font-family:Arial; color:#FFF; font-size:14px; font-weight: bold; line-height: 13px; word-spacing: -1px;  }
#li_titulo h3 { font-family:Arial; color:#FFF; font-size:12px; font-weight: normal; line-height: 12px; margin-top: 5px;  }

.li_itensfonte {font-family: Arial; color: #646464; font-size: 12px; font-weight: normal; z-index: 5; position: absolute; width: 120px; text-align: center; line-height:12px;}
.li_itensfonte span { font-size:16px; font-weight:bold; line-height:14px; }

.li_itensfonteval { font-family: Arial; color: #646464; font-size: 12px; font-weight: normal; z-index: 5; position: absolute; width: 120px; text-align: left;}
.li_itensfonteval span { font-size:16px; font-weight:bold;  display:block; }

#li_itens1 { top: 110px; left: 167px;}
#li_itens2 { top: 110px; left: 293px;}
#li_itens3 { top: 110px; left: 415px;}
#li_itens4 { top: 110px; left: 547px;}
#li_itens5 { top: 110px; left: 513px;}
#li_itens6 { top: 87px;  right: 0px;}
/* IMOVEL LISTAR  */

/* PAGINACAO */
.lista_imoveis_paginacao { position:relative;  padding: 5px 0px; text-align:center; width:760px; border: 1px solid rgb(241, 241, 241);box-shadow: 0px 0px 10px rgb(235, 235, 235);margin:0px 0px 20px 0px; font-family: Arial, sans-serif;font-size: 14px; }
.lista_imoveis_paginacao select { position:absolute;  right:10px; width:180px; height:30px; }

.lipagina-btn-paginacao{display:-moz-border-radius:3px;  -webkit-border-radius:3px;  border-radius:3px; background:#666;-webkit-apprence:none; 
color:#FFFFFF !important; cursor:pointer; display:inline-block; font-size:14px; font-weight:bold; line-height:1; overflow:visible; padding:12px 12px;
position:relative; text-decoration:none; width:auto;text-align:center; border:none; margin:3px; font-family:Arial;} 

.lipagina-btn-paginacao-atual{display:-moz-border-radius:3px;  -webkit-border-radius:3px;  border-radius:3px; -webkit-apprence:none; 
color:#FFFFFF !important; cursor:pointer; display:inline-block; font-size:14px; font-weight:bold; line-height:1; overflow:visible; padding:12px 12px;	  
position:relative; text-decoration:none; width:auto;text-align:center; border:none; margin:3px; font-family:Arial;}
/* PAGINACAO */

/* ____________________________________________________________________________________________________________ */

/* DETALHES DO IMOVEL  */
#detimo_inicial {width: 760px; height: 340px; position: relative; background-image: url(/imagens/imagensct/list_det_bgdestaque760.png); margin-bottom: 40px;} 	
#detimo_inicial:hover {box-shadow: 0px 0px 10px rgb(195, 195, 195);margin:0px 0px 40px 0px;}
#detimo_imoveis img,h1,h2,h3, span { margin:0px;padding:0px; border:0px; }
#detimo_foto_imovel { z-index: 5; width: 400px; height: 257px; position: absolute; top: 0px; left: 0px;  }
#detimo_foto_imovel:hover img { opacity:0.9;  }

#detimo_foto_tarja { z-index: 6; width: 400px; padding: 5px 0px 5px 0px; position: absolute; top: 121px; left: 0px; text-align: center; background-color: rgba(255, 0, 0, 0.4); font-family: Arial; color: #FFF; font-size: 12px; font-weight: bold;}
#detimo_foto_emp { z-index: 6; position: absolute; top: -7px; left: 261px;}

#detimo_titulo { z-index: 5; position: absolute;top: 9px; left: 410px; width:350px;}
#detimo_titulo h1 { font-family:Arial; color:#FFF; font-size:16px; font-weight: bold; line-height: 20px;  }
#detimo_titulo h2,h3 { font-family:Arial; color:#FFF; font-size:12px; font-weight: normal; line-height: 12px; margin-top: 7px;  }

.detimo_itensfonte {font-family: Arial; color: #646464; font-size: 12px; font-weight: normal; z-index: 5; position: absolute; width: 120px; text-align: center; line-height:12px;}
.detimo_itensfonte span { font-size:16px; font-weight:bold;  line-height:14px;}
.detimo_itensfonteval { font-family: Arial; color: #646464; font-size: 12px; font-weight: normal; z-index: 5; position: absolute; width: 124px; text-align: left; }
.detimo_itensfonteval span { font-size:16px; font-weight:bold; display:block; }

#detimo_itens1 {top: 125px;left: 397px;}
#detimo_itens2 {top: 125px;left: 515px;}
#detimo_itens3 {top: 125px;left: 620px;}
#detimo_itens4 {top: 217px;left: 397px;}
#detimo_itens5 {top: 217px;left: 510px;}
#detimo_itens6 { top: 208px; right: 0px; z-index:88; background-color:#f7f7f7;}
#detimo_itens7indicar { top: 182px; right: 0px;}

.detimo_itens_comando { font-family: Arial; color: #646464; font-size: 11px; font-weight: normal; z-index: 5; position: absolute; text-align: left; padding: 0px 0px 0px 0px; display: block;}
#detimo_itens_comando1 { top: 73px; right: 0px; width: 30px; height: 31px; }
#detimo_itens_comando1:hover {box-shadow: 0px 3px 5px rgb(195, 195, 195);margin:0px 0px 0px 0px;} 
#detimo_itens_comando2:hover {box-shadow: 0px 3px 5px rgb(195, 195, 195);margin:0px 0px 0px 0px;} 
#detimo_itens_comando3:hover {box-shadow: 0px 3px 5px rgb(195, 195, 195);margin:0px 0px 0px 0px;} 
#detimo_itens_comando2 { top: 103px; right: 0px; width: 30px; height: 31px;}
#detimo_itens_comando3 { top: 134px; right: 0px; width: 30px; height: 31px;}
#detimo_desc { z-index: 6; width: 740px; padding: 5px 0px 5px 0px; position: absolute; bottom: 10px; left: 10px; text-align: left; height: 55px;}	
/* DETALHES DO IMOVEL  */

/* CAIXA DESCRICAO */
#detimo_descricao { width: 760px; position: relative; margin-bottom: 38px; }
#detimo_descricao:hover {box-shadow: 0px 0px 10px rgb(195, 195, 195);}

#detimo_descricao1 { width: 265px; height: 38px; position: absolute; top: 0px; left: 0px; z-index:5; }
#detimo_descricao1 span { text-transform: uppercase; font-family: Arial; font-size: 14px; font-weight: normal; color: #FFF; margin: 0px 0px 0px 50px;  line-height: 38px; }
#detimo_descricao2 { width: 100%; height: 1px; position: absolute; top: 38px; left: 0px; z-index:4; background-color:#CCC;		}
#detimo_descricao3 { position: relative; padding: 55px 10px 10px 10px; }
#detimo_descricao3 span,li,ul,div{ padding: 0px; margin:0px;  }

/* CAIXA DESCRICAO */

/* FOTOS */
.detimo-cama-fotos { position:relative; width: 760px; height: 165px; }
.detimo-fotos{ position: absolute;  border: 0px solid;   width: 700px; height: 165px; top: 0px; left: 18px; }
.detimo-fotos .belt{ position: absolute; top: 0px; left: 0px; }
.detimo-fotos .panel{ float: left; overflow: hidden;  margin-right: 20px; margin-left:5px; width: 149px; height: 114px; text-align:center;	}
.detimo-fotos .panel:hover { box-shadow: 0px 3px 6px rgb(135, 135, 135); }
.detimo-cama-fotos .seta_core{ position: absolute; left: 0px; top: 45px; }
.detimo-cama-fotos .seta_cord{ position: absolute; right:0px; top: 45px; }
.detimo-cama-fotos .seta_bolas{ position: absolute; bottom: 0px; }
/* FOTOS */
/* DETALHES DO IMOVEL  */